Sammanfattning: The aim of the study is to see which factors are the most significant for the ability to reproduce the sequence of events during a rescue operation. The study shows that there are indications that the factors of stress, debriefing and operation complexity have an impact on how much of an event a person remembers. The study also shows that the team leader and rescue leader seem to overestimate how much they remember from the rescue operation. If the evaluation is based only on the narration of the team leader and rescue leader, important details might be forgotten. The current methods for evaluating and learning from rescue operations need to be developed in order to receive a correct picture of the operations. Using film cameras to evaluate and learn from a rescue operation is considered to be a good approach.
